Overview
Beacon general tracking allows you to monitor website views and overall engagement. Read on if your eCommerce store uses a custom integration into Sendlane to learn how to install Beacon general tracking.
Before getting started
Make sure you have access to your website's source code to install Beacon
Read Understanding the Beacon tracking pixel for detailed information about how Beacon works

Install general tracking
Click Account
Click Beacon to Head to the Beacon tab of your Account page by clicking the cog icon, then opening the Beacon tab
Click Get Beacon Code
Click Copy code
Paste the script in your website's header
Test general and event tracking installation and functionality
After installing Beacon, you should test your installation and Beacon's functionality.
You can test the installation by visiting your website and finding your Beacon event ID in your browser's console. You can test functionality by setting up an automation that uses Beacon events, like abandoned browse, and testing the automation.
Test Beacon installation
This process assumes you are using Chrome, which is the most compatible browser for Sendlane.
Determine whether Beacon was installed correctly by inspecting your website:
Copy the event ID from your Beacon general tracking code or event tracking code:

Open your website
Right click anywhere on the page
Click Inspect
Click into the Elements tab
Type Command/Control + F to open the finder
Paste the event ID from your Beacon code
If your event ID is highlighted, Beacon is installed correctly.
If your event ID was not found, try installing Beacon again and reach out to your customer success manager or Sendlane support for next steps.
Test Beacon functionality
Use an abandoned browse automation to test your Beacon installation's functionality:
Create an abandoned browse automation (select 5 minutes for the
consider abandoned after setting)On a tracked device, view a product in your store
Wait five minutes
Ensure you receive the email from your abandoned browse automation
